This book explores the ethical and legal challenges posed by advancements in real-time smart technologies, such as smart cities, autonomous vehicles, and healthcare systems. It examines key ethical issues, including privacy, surveillance, algorithmic bias, autonomy, and environmental impact, while emphasizing informed consent, security, and sustainability. The book also addresses legal concerns like data protection, liability, intellectual property, and regulation, stressing the need for effective legislation and compliance. Using real-life case studies, it highlights the importance of balancing opportunities and risks to ensure these technologies benefit society while promoting continuous debate among stakeholders for the common good.
